Police have suspended their search for missing five-year-old Jack Dixon, 10 days after he went missing.
Western Bay police Inspector Karl Wright-St Clair said an extensive search on both foreshore and the sea had failed so far to find any trace of Jack since he was swept into the sea from Shelly Beach at the base of Mount Maunganui.
Police had nothing but praise for the community support shown to the family and for the professionals and volunteers who had been involved in the search over the last 10 days.
The search for Jack has been a difficult one hampered by weather and sea conditions, he said.
"The decision to suspend the search was a difficult one but had been made in consultation with the family; everyone has done everything that they could to find Jack and return him to his family,'' Mr Wright-St Clair said.
